Esta tradução está incompleta. Por favor, ajude a traduzir este artigo.

Esta é uma tecnologia experimental
Verifique a tabela de compatibilidade entre Navegadores cuidadosamente antes de usar essa funcionalidade em produção.

A interface AnimationEvent  representa eventos provendo informações relacionadas a animações.

Propriedades

Também propriedades herdadas pelo pai Event.

AnimationEvent.animationName Somente leitura
O DOMString contém o valor do animation-name propriedade CSS associada com a transição.
AnimationEvent.elapsedTime Somente leitura
É um ponto flutuante dado pela quantidade de tempo que a animação está rodando, em segundos, quando esse evento termina, excluindo o tempo em que animação esteve pausada. Para o evento "animationstart", elapsedTime é 0.0 a não ser que haja um valor negativo para animation-delay, nesse caso o evento terminará com elapsedTime contendo  (-1 * delay).
AnimationEvent.pseudoElement Somente leitura
Um DOMString começa com  '::', contendo o nome do pseudo-elemento onde a animação roda. Se a animação não rodar no pseudo-elemento mas no elemento, então teremos um string vazio ' '.

Constructores

AnimationEvent()
Cria um evento AnimationEvent com os dados parâmetros.

Métodos

Também herda métodos do pai Event.

AnimationEvent.initAnimationEvent()
Inicializa um AnimationEvent criado usando diminuído Document.createEvent("AnimationEvent") método.

Especificações

Especificação Estado Comentário
CSS Animations
The definition of 'AnimationEvent' in that specification.
Rascunho atual Definição inicial.

Compatibilidade com o Navegador

Estamos convertendo nossos dados de compatibilidade para o formato JSON. Esta tabela de compatibilidade ainda usa o formato antigo, pois ainda não convertemos os dados que ela contém. Descubra como você pode ajudar!

Característica Chrome Firefox (Gecko) Internet Explorer Opera Safari
Basic support

1.0 webkit

43.0

6.0 (6.0) 10.0 12 o
12.10
15.0 webkit
4.0 webkit
AnimationEvent() constructor

43.0

23.0 (23.0) Não suportado Não suportado Não suportado
initAnimationEvent() 1.0 6.0 (6.0)
Removed in 23.0 (23.0)
10.0 12 4.0
pseudoelement Não suportado 23.0 (23.0) Não suportado Não suportado Não suportado

 

Característica Android Firefox Mobile (Gecko) IE Mobile Opera Mobile Safari Mobile Chrome for Android
Basic support (Yes)webkit 6.0 (6.0) 10.0 12 o
12.10
15.0 webkit
(Yes)webkit 43.0
AnimationEvent() constructor Não suportado 23.0 (23.0) Não suportado Não suportado Não suportado 43.0
initAnimationEvent() (Yes) 6.0 (6.0)
Removed in 23.0 (23.0)
10.0 (Yes) (Yes) Não suportado
pseudoelement Não suportado 23.0 (23.0) Não suportado Não suportado Não suportado Não suportado

 

Veja também

Etiquetas do documento e colaboradores

Colaboradores desta página: edu-ricardo, teoli, takahan
Última atualização por: edu-ricardo,